Output 29a403cd37d9a58525da90d8c98d470657aacc4607587eb514a57ec932ab9289:23

value
16872281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0346e2e147efc45c3733df179c8e8b6b567dbded OP_EQUAL
address
31zLsP87coDG8z8Zcx6i7fYpNEKKaqhfMK
transaction
29a403cd37d9a58525da90d8c98d470657aacc4607587eb514a57ec932ab9289
spent
true